Output 5365891feee7baadedca957321edaab07c00885b561bd51a1a5823c43d3ec20d:7

value
177173447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fa87b7f274bc13d7867de3bccbc557443b17de0 OP_EQUAL
address
38xD94WfHWEDPSXTU37PEnT97cvEuPRa1g
transaction
5365891feee7baadedca957321edaab07c00885b561bd51a1a5823c43d3ec20d
spent
true